Mission

The mission of the crested butte land trust is to forever protect and steward open lands for vistas, recreation, wildlife and ranching, thus contributing to the preservation of gunnison countys unique heritage and quality of life

Programs

2 programs

Staff monitored and maintained 65 conservation easements and fee owned parcels across 5700 acres. The land trust improved trail conditions supported wildlife habitats, cattle ranching and recreational access for the public. Critical partnerships were enhanced through collaboration with private industry, local governments and mission aligned non-profits. Public outreach programs included many firsts such as the debut of the land trust's spanish language field trips focused on local spanish speakers who are not already accessing land trust and adjacent parcels for recreation.

The crested butte land trust successfully renewed our 5 year accreditation with the land trust alliance through a rigorous multi-month application and review. Land trust alliance accreditation is the only national standard for professional land trusts to prove compliance with best practices across multiple program areas.
